"Curiosity of the Day" 
                    
                    The word ‘Taser’, for a stun gun, is an acronym of ‘Thomas A. Swift’s Electric Rifle’. Tom Swift is the main character in a science fiction and adventure novel series launched in 1910. more
 Ageing fleet highlights recycling challenges 
                     
                    At the end of 2024, the global containership orderbook stood at a record 8.3 million teu, up from 7.8 million teu in 2023, with 4.4 million teu contracted during the year, despite record-high deliveries of 2.9 million teu. Large vessels of 8,000 teu or more dominate the... more
